Referring to fig. 1-4, the present invention provides a technical solution: an automatic welding device for an external welding seam comprises a connecting frame 1, guide rods 2, a mounting seat 3 and a base plate 4, wherein the inside of the connecting frame 1 is fixedly connected with the guide rods 2, the outer walls of the two guide rods 2 are sleeved with the mounting seat 3, the two guide rods 2 are parallelly arranged in the mounting seat 3, the mounting seat 3 is in clearance fit with the guide rods 2, the bottom end of the connecting frame 1 is fixedly connected with the base plate 4, the top end of the mounting seat 3 is provided with an adjusting mechanism 5, the adjusting mechanism 5 comprises a rotary seat 501, a first bearing 502, a protective shell 503, an inserted rod 504, a baffle 505 and a spring 506, the bottom end of the rotary seat 501 is movably connected with the mounting seat 3 through the first bearing 502, the rotary seat 501 can rotate in the mounting seat 3, the right end of the rotary seat 501 is fixedly connected with the protective shell 503, the inside of the protective shell 503 is sleeved with the inserted rod 504, the inserted rod 504 is in clearance fit with the protective shell 503, the bottom end of the inserted rod, a baffle 505 is fixedly connected to the outer wall of the insert rod 504, the baffle 505 is in clearance fit with the protective shell 503, a spring 506 is sleeved on the outer wall of the insert rod 504, the spring 506 is in clearance fit with the insert rod 504, and the upper end and the lower end of the spring 506 are respectively attached to the protective shell 503 and the baffle 505.
The upper surface rigid coupling of backing plate 4 has motor 8, and the model of motor 8 is SMG80-M02430, and the right-hand member rigid coupling of motor 8 output shaft has bull stick 9, and motor 8 passes through the shaft coupling and drives bull stick 9 and rotate in backing plate 4 through the bearing, and the outer wall of bull stick 9 and backing plate 4 clearance fit, laser welding head 10 is installed on the top of link 1, and laser welding head 10 is connected with outer wall control module, can weld panel automatically.
Swivel mount 501's internally mounted has fixed establishment 6, fixed establishment 6 includes double threaded rod 601, hand wheel 602, slide 603, threaded rod 604 and clamp plate 605, double threaded rod 601's outer wall links to each other with swivel mount 501 activity, double threaded rod 601's right-hand member rigid coupling has hand wheel 602, it drives double threaded rod 601 and rotates to rotate hand wheel 602, double threaded rod 601's outer wall threaded connection has slide 603, two slide 603's outer wall all with swivel mount 501 clearance fit, slide 603 is along with double threaded rod 601's rotation phase motion, slide 603's internal thread is connected with threaded rod 604, the bottom swing joint of threaded rod 604 has clamp plate 605, clamp plate 605's outer wall and slide 603 clearance fit, clamp plate 605 reciprocates along the outer wall of slide 603, threaded rod 604 sets up with clamp plate 605.
The internally mounted of mount pad 3 has drive mechanism 7, drive mechanism 7 includes lead screw 701, second bearing 702, first belt pulley 703, second belt pulley 704 and belt 705, the outer wall and the 3 threaded connection of mount pad of lead screw 701, both ends all link to each other with link 1 activity through second bearing 702 about lead screw 701, the outer wall thread piece and the mount pad 3 looks rigid coupling of lead screw 703, the right-hand member rigid coupling of lead screw 701 has first belt pulley 703, the bottom of first belt pulley 703 is equipped with second belt pulley 704, the inner wall and the bull stick 9 looks rigid coupling of second belt pulley 704, the outer wall of second belt pulley 704 passes through belt 705 and first belt pulley 703 activity and links to each other, first belt pulley 703 and second belt pulley 704 are located same vertical line, first belt pulley 701 drives lead screw 701 and rotates.
In this example, when the welding device is used to weld two plates, first, the laser welding head 10 is connected to an external control module, then the plates are placed in two slide seats 603, the threaded rod 604 is rotated to drive the pressing plate 605 to move downwards in the slide seats 603 to clamp the plates, then the handwheel 602 is rotated to drive the double-headed threaded rod 601 to rotate, the double-headed threaded rod 601 rotates to drive the two slide seats 603 to move towards each other in the rotating base 501 to clamp the two plates from left to right, then the inserting rod 504 is moved upwards in the protective shell 503 to drive the baffle 505 to compress the spring 506 in the protective shell 503, after the inserting rod 504 is separated from the mounting base 3, the rotating base 501 is rotated through the first bearing 502, when the welding line of the plates is opposite to the laser welding head 10, the inserting rod 504 is released to push the inserting rod 504 into the corresponding groove of the mounting base 3 under the elastic force of the spring 506, after the mounting of the plates is completed, the external, the motor 8 starts to work, the motor 8 drives the rotating rod 9 and the second belt pulley 704 to rotate, the second belt pulley 704 drives the lead screw 701 to rotate in the connecting frame 1 through the belt 705, the lead screw 701 drives the mounting seat 3 to transversely move on the outer wall of the guide rod 2, and the laser welding is carried out on the plate through the laser welding head 10.
